Transaction e6300ab93994649aebf0669055add55d5d5475e41927195f19f353cd618f5c69
1 Input
1 Output
-
e6300ab93994649aebf0669055add55d5d5475e41927195f19f353cd618f5c69:0
- value
- 4950585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7a2275636a0c195f5e707a2c00be783c211e8f9 OP_EQUAL
- address
- 3KtaeMMcF6CquSJTECFstoY9JtRXLoPTCC